Description: 7th June 1901.
the photograph shows the porch at Adel Church also known as St. John the Baptist Church. It is believed that the Church was built between 1160 and 1170. There are six sculpted panels. At the top is the Agnus Dei, the symbol of John the Baptist, directly below is the sculpture of the Lord. The final four symbolise the four evangelists. The doorway was originally covered by a large porch which was removed around 1816 this has led to serious deteriation in the condition of the sculptures.
